Hi,
habe mit Gdi + ein Prog geschriebe (nur GUI), wollte mit Gdi+ Buttons erstellen, wie erkenne ich klicks???
lg Pceumel
Spoiler anzeigen
#include <GUIConstantsEx.au3>
#include<gdiplus.au3>
#include <StaticConstants.au3>
#include <WindowsConstants.au3>
Global Const $PicDir = 'Pic'
[/autoit] [autoit][/autoit] [autoit]#Region ### START Koda GUI section ### Form=
$GUI = GUICreate("GUI", 637, 445, -1, -1, $WS_POPUPWINDOW, 0)
_GDIPlus_Startup()
GUISetState(@SW_SHOW)
$Graphic1 = _GDIPlus_GraphicsCreateFromHWND($GUI)
load()
#EndRegion ### END Koda GUI section ###
GUIRegisterMsg($WM_PAINT, 'paint')
While 1
$nMsg = GUIGetMsg()
Switch $nMsg
Case $GUI_EVENT_CLOSE
_GDIPlus_Shutdown()
Exit
EndSwitch
WEnd
Func paint($hWndGUI, $MsgID, $WParam, $LParam)
Load()
EndFunc ;==>paint
Func Load()
$bit = _GDIPlus_ImageLoadFromFile($PicDir & '\Hintergrund Blau.png')
$button = _GDIPlus_ImageLoadFromFile($PicDir & '\Button Blau.png')
_GDIPlus_GraphicsDrawImage($Graphic1, $bit, 0, 0)
_GDIPlus_GraphicsDrawImage($Graphic1, $button, 480, 390)
_GDIPlus_GraphicsDrawString($Graphic1, 'Beenden', 492, 402, 'Arial', 20)
EndFunc ;==>Load
und im anhang noch mit Pic´s